Make it unmistakably yours
The most meaningful details come from the story behind the occasion. A shared memory, a favourite sound or a small gesture of welcome can say more than another layer of decoration.
The space between moments
An event is a sequence of experiences: arrival, welcome, conversation, activity and departure. The transitions between them can matter as much as the headline moment.
Start with the feeling
It is tempting to begin with a room, a colour or a date. Start instead with the feeling you want your guests to take away. Energised? Connected? Celebrated? That intention gives every later choice a useful test.
